Definitions
- the invention relates to a floor arrangement according to the preamble of patent claim 1.
- a projectile arrangement of the type mentioned is already known from patent application P 29 48 542.5, in which the secondary device consists of a balancing projectile located within the main device and ejectable by means of a propellant charge .
- the longitudinal axial bore arranged in the main device for receiving the secondary device represents a weakening of this main device, which impairs its effectiveness in the target.
- the invention has for its object to provide a floor arrangement for combating multi-layer, in particular active armor, which is characterized by a simpler construction and in which the main device can be fully effective in the target.
- Fig. 1 shows a sectional view in the longitudinal axis direction of a floor arrangement which comprises a first balancing projectile 11 and a second balancing projectile 15, which are aligned one behind the other in the longitudinal axis direction such that the balancing projectile 15 acting as an auxiliary device lies in the flight direction in front of the balancing projectile 11 which is effective as the main device is arranged.
- Both balancing projectiles 11, 15 are encompassed at least over part of their length by a common sabot 12, which is connected at least to the balancing projectile 11 at the rear by means of a thread-like toothing 13, in order to achieve optimum power transmission to the balancing projectile 11 in the acceleration phase.
- Both balancing floors 11, 15 are stabilized via tail units 14, 16.
- the sabot 12 has a recess 19 in its front part 12 '.
- the operation of the projectile arrangement is as follows: the propellant charge gases acting on the sabot 12 initially accelerate both balancing projectiles 11, 15 together. After leaving the weapon barrel, the sabot 12 opens from the front in a known manner due to the dynamic pressure of the air and initially releases the balancing projectile 15 leading in the direction of flight, which hurries to the target and there affects the active means of the active target armor in such a way that the subsequent, meanwhile Balancing projectile 11, also freed from the sabot 12, acting as the main device of the projectile arrangement, destroys the remaining target protection.
- both balancing projectiles 11, 15 must be spaced towards the same target area.
- the spacing is expediently achieved in that the balancing projectiles 11, 15 have different aerodynamic properties.
- This can be achieved in a manner familiar to the person skilled in the art by influencing the respective resistance coefficient.
- the drag coefficient can be influenced by a certain surface structure of the outer surface of the balancing projectiles 11, 15 or by a corresponding geometry of their tail units 14, 15.
- both balancing projectiles 11, 15 have the same mass, rather it is quite expedient - as shown in FIG. 1 - to equip the balancing projectile 15 leading in the flight direction with a lower mass than the balancing projectile 11 following in the flight direction.
- the main task of the leading balancing projectile 15 is merely to destroy the active part of the target armor, while the balancing projectile 11 is intended to penetrate the remaining armor as a result of the kinetic energy inherent in it.
- FIG. 3 schematically shows a cartridge-guided ammunition 30 in a partial longitudinal section.
- the balancing projectiles 11, 15 are surrounded by a sabot 31 designed as a pull sabot. This results in a larger propellant space 33; a larger amount of propellant charge is necessary to achieve a higher initial speed of the balancing projectiles 11, 15.
- the balancing projectile 15 on the rear side and the balancing projectile 11 on the head side are in contact with one another via form-adapted surfaces 18, so that a force transmission to the balancing projectile located in the direction of flight is also possible. It is therefore not absolutely necessary to provide a threaded connection between the balancing projectile 15 and the sabot also in the front part 12 'of the sabot 12.
